Former Chelsea defender Fikayo Tomori is delighted to have signed permanently with AC Milan.
Milan triggered the option in his loan deal on Thursday.
Tomori told the club's website: “I loved every minute, I arrived when the team was leading. Everyone helped me, the season was very good, returning to the Champions League is very important, it was our goal. I'm happy to be a Milan player.
“We arrived in the Champions League and we are happy, we want to give continuity to this. But we are at Milan, we have to fight for the trophies. We finished the season in second place, now we want to see if we can close the gap and try to win the championship. We will try to have a good Champions League. We came close to winning the Scudetto, now we will try to do it. We also want to make a good run in the Coppa Italia."
He added: “Since I talked to (directors Paolo) Maldini and (Ricky) Massara I knew that expectations would be high, so I should have done my best. Everyone helped me, since I arrived here I understood that I would only have the opportunity to be a starter if I gave my all."
